Is it Quality or Quantity?

For the second time this week we have come up against another recruitment company who have presented the CV of an individual to a prospective employer, without the candidate even being aware or giving their permission to do so.

In our opinion this is not only a bad reflection on the way the recruitment agency works, but also gives a disadvantage to the candidate who is unaware of the jobs they’re being put forward for.

Tips to avoid these pitfalls:

  • If an agency is in receipt of your CV, always ask to see the Job Description and the employing company's name of any role that you’re being approached for. PLEASE NOTE, on rare occasion’s company names cannot be disclosed, but you should always be allowed the opportunity to see a Job Description.
  • If they don’t take time to get to know you, how can they present you in the best possible light.
  • Ask colleagues or friends for recommendations of agencies and the experiences they may have had in using them.
  • Be careful who you send your CV over to. Your CV contains your personal information, and sending such a document over to a company without first receiving your consent could be a breach of Data Protection.
